You should be able to see your licenses on http://localhost:30304 - this is the address for the web interface of the License Server (given that it was installed on your local computer).
If this is the first online license that you have, check if Online Licensing is activated - on the top right of the page there is the ONLINE LICENSING button, with either grey or green indicator for OFF or ON. You will be prompted for your Chaos Group user name and password, when you activate the Online Licensing, and if you login successfully you should be able to see and access your Phoenix license.
In case Online Licensing is activated, but you still do not see the Phoenix license, check what is the username that you are logged in with - that is showing in the top right corner, above the ONLINE and DONGLE buttons. If the user is not the correct one, you can switch it by first deactivating the Online Licensing and the activating it again.
You can refer to the online documentation, where a detailed description of the process is provided:
https://docs.chaosgroup.com/display/...nix+FD+License
If you are still having issues, you can sent an email to support@chaosgroup.com for further assistance.Ivaylo Marinov

There is a Windows Service, called VRLService (or daemon, if you are using Unix-based OS), which should be running in order to be able to access http://localhost:30304
Maybe that service was stopped for some reason, or it was removed. If you reinstall the License Server it will be created again.
In Windows Start menu, with the installation of the License Server a shortcut inside the Chaos Group folder is made - Start V-Ray Online License Server. You can use that to start the service, in case it is stopped.
